Point Estimation in Multiplicative Models
Econometrica, 1976In a multiplicative model it is usual to assume that the logarithm of the disturbance variable is normally distributed with unknown variance a2 and with a mean which is either zero or - la2 according to the viewpoint taken of the object of the model. It is shown that, for each of several estimation criteria, the two assumptions lead to precisely the ...

Estimation of Principal Points
Applied Statistics, 1993SUMMARY The k principal points of a p-variate random vector X are defined as those points E, . k which minimize the expected squared distance between X and the nearest of the tj. This paper reviews some of the theory of principal points and redefines them in terms of self-consistent points.

Estimation theory is a branch of statistics that deals with estimating interested parameters from random observations (or sampled data). An estimator (also called estimation rules), defining the corresponding rules of inference, can be classified into point and interval estimators.

Political scientists have used ideal point estimation primarily to operationalize spatial models of politics, which requires measuring the preferences of actors within a conceptual latent space. Ideal point estimation integrates theoretical ideas from spatial models in economics and political science with measurement theory from psychometrics ...

A point estimator gives a single value as an estimate of a parameter. For example, \(\overline{Y } = 10.54\) is a point estimate of the population mean μ.
